A Look Back in Time: May 10, 1917

May 10, 2017

The work of raising Sheridan’s portion for the reconstruction and equipment of the Cathedral Home for children at Laramie was started yesterday by the local committee. The committee is headed by Judge Parmelee. The amount to be raised in the entire state is $31,000.

William H. Masters, Thomas A. Hanon and Carl A. Simmons have enlisted in the Aviation Corps, William Clark in the Cavalry and George R. Caldwell in the Engineer Corps. All of the men left Sheridan at noon today.

Stevens, Fryberger & Co., Sheridan’s New York store, will have a special sale of handsome cut glass on Saturday in the Bargain Basement. Oval footed dessert dishes will be $1.69 each. Other specials include oval footed celery dishes for $1.59, and 7-inch berry bowls for 98 cents.
